Continuous Reinforcement
A strategy in behavioral psychology involving the delivery of a reward after every desired action, intending to establish or strengthen behaviors.
Desired Behaviour
Actions or conduct that are preferred or sought after in a particular context or environment.
Positive Reinforcement
A technique in behavior modification that involves rewarding a desired behavior to increase the likelihood of its occurrence.
